安卓系统的系统在哪里
安卓系统,作为全球顶级移动操作系统,从内核到应用层次均受到广泛瞩目。本文深入剖析了该系统的整体构架,涵盖多个重要视角。
安卓系统架构
我们需要深入解析掌握安卓系统的基本结构体系,该系统基于Linux内核建立并由五大层次组成,即核心层、库层、运行时层、框架层与应用层。在这些层次中,Linux内核着重履行底层设备驱动和进程管理等重要职责;库层收纳众多常用且实用的功能库,比如图片处理和多媒体播放等;运行时层则通过Dalvik虚拟机或ART运行环境来支撑Andriod应用程序的正常运行;框架层向广大开发者提供丰盛且实用的API界面;最后,应用层则承载着受众熟知的各类移动应用。
Android Runtime(ART)
Android Runtime (ART)是Android系统的核心构成部分之一,承担着应用程序的运行和管理职能。自2014年发布的Android系统版本5.0起,谷歌公司为了提升用户体验和性能,舍弃了原来的Dalvik虚拟器,转而采用ART作为新的运行环境。在此环境下,移动应用安装时会将字节码自动转换为处理器可理解的原始机器代码,极大地降低运行时的能耗,整体提升系统效率。
系统服务
安卓智能系统融合诸多实用功能系列,如通知、地理定位、感应等,保障手机稳定运作之余,亦开开放便利 API 接口供广大开发者运用。
应用层
在安卓系统架构中,应用层面扮演着服务体系的重要角色,与广泛多样的应用程序相结合,包括众多类别如社交媒体、游戏以及实用工具等,以满足广大用户各项所需功
定制化与开放性
Android操作系统具备极高的灵活度和广泛的开放特性,使得众多制造商得以根据自身需求,打造独具魅力的创新路线图,加强特色应用功能及用户界面设计。这成就了各个手机厂商在用户体验方面的显著差异。
更新与漏洞修复
快速科技演变与日益频繁的安全威胁相互交织,要求Android操作系统不断适应变化并进行漏洞修补。谷歌如期发布新版Android系统,并且为广大手机制造商提供更新补丁,以此对抗已知的安全风险。然而,纷繁复杂的设备类型使得部分用户未能及时获取更新消息,这成为Android生态系统中亟需解决的难题。
未来展望
伴随着AI与5G技术迅速崛起,安卓系统势必迎来智能化升级,旨在提高其运行效率并增加终端交互性。更重要的是,在隐私安全与数据防护领域将获得突破性的创新成果。